Lagos State Governor Babajide Sanwo‑Olu today commissioned a 233‑unit housing scheme in the Abraham Adesanya area of Eti‑Osa. The project, carried out in partnership with Urban Shelter Limited, adds a new set of modern homes and brings the state closer to closing its housing deficit.
Sanwo‑Olu said the initiative reflects the government’s strategy of combining public resources with private investment to deliver affordable homes. He noted that in the previous month the state handed over 420 apartments in Ajara, Badagry, and that over the past six years about 11,000 homes have been completed across Lagos.
To improve affordability, the administration introduced flexible approval processes, a 40 percent rebate on permits and tax incentives aimed at keeping prices low. The governor warned that partners who miss deadlines or fail to meet quality standards are being reviewed, stressing that delays will not be allowed to hinder the housing programme.
He urged the new homeowners to take pride in their community and to help protect the surrounding infrastructure, reaffirming the government’s commitment to providing more Lagosians with decent housing, one project at a time.
